1. Loosen the belt tension using the lock nut
(2) and the adjustment screw (1); then re
lease the belt from the pulley.
2. Undo the bolts fixing the bracket for the
power assisted steering pump mounting
and detach the pump.
3. Undo the nuts fixing the exhaust manifold
to the cylinder head and detach the mani
fold.
- To refit, reverse the order of the operations
carried out for the removal; tension the
power assisted steering pump drive belt,
using the adjustment screw; use tool
189576200 to check that the tension is
between 32 and 45 daN.
ELECTRIC FUEL PUMP WITH LEVEL
SENDER UNIT
Removing-refitting
- Disconnect the negative battery terminal.
- Lift up the lining in the luggage compart
ment and remove the fuel pup protective
cover.
- Disconnect the electrical connection for the
electric pump assembly and the fuel supply
and breather pipes.
4. Undo the ring nut fixing the electric fuel
pump to the tank using tool 1870736000.
The gasket on the tank housing should be
replaced each time the pump drip tray is
removed-refitted.
NOTE The position of the fuel pump is fixed
and is established by a reference in
the housing in the tank which sou Id
correspond to the projection on the
pump drip tray.

G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The car radio reception and playing system has been developed with the acoustic properties of the pas
senger compartment in mind to offer outstanding sound reproduction at all times.
The system is installed on the car directly during production, without subsequent interventions. All wires
are integral with the car wiring.
The system includes:
- radio
- front speakers (with separate tweeters)
- rear speakers
- radio supply leads
- radio and speaker connection leads
- radio controls on steering wheel
- coaxial aerial connection lead
- stylus aerial on roof
- connection lead for CD changer, located in boot.

CAR RADIO
The radio is customised to fit in with the instrument facia styling. It is fixed because it cannot be adapted
to any other car.
It comes in three versions:
RADIO H4 : with CD player, theft protection, predisposition for handsfree mobile phone use,
connection lead for CD changer, possibility of steering wheel controls.
RADIO H3 : with cassette player, theft protection, predisposition for handsfree mobile phone
use, connection lead for CD changer, possibility of steering wheel controls.
